Output dc7c07899dbf3a53eceb4aec39e33e60a67f7fa3f68a42f8d7db77f359e47444:3

value
7915396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4797535b11032ba1e00a2646e25b8be3e6edddc OP_EQUAL
address
3KbssBWDjyrGsmn8uptP7etr7sjWmmK1Me
transaction
dc7c07899dbf3a53eceb4aec39e33e60a67f7fa3f68a42f8d7db77f359e47444
confirmations
79944
spent
true